モネロ(XMR)安全な取引を支えるシステムの秘密



モネロ(XMR)安全な取引を支えるシステムの秘密


モネロ(XMR)安全な取引を支えるシステムの秘密

モネロ(Monero, XMR)は、プライバシー保護に特化した暗号通貨であり、その取引の匿名性とセキュリティは、他の多くの暗号通貨と比較して格段に高いレベルにあります。本稿では、モネロがどのようにして安全な取引を実現しているのか、その基盤となる技術的要素を詳細に解説します。モネロの設計思想から、具体的な技術的実装、そして将来的な展望までを網羅し、専門的な視点からモネロの安全性を深く掘り下げていきます。

1. モネロの設計思想:プライバシー至上主義

モネロの設計における最も重要な原則は、プライバシーの保護です。ビットコインなどの他の暗号通貨は、取引履歴がブロックチェーン上に公開されており、アドレスの所有者を特定できる可能性があります。しかし、モネロは、取引の送信者、受信者、そして取引額を隠蔽することを目的として設計されています。このプライバシー保護は、単に匿名性を高めるだけでなく、金融の自由とセキュリティを強化するために不可欠であると考えられています。モネロの開発チームは、プライバシーをデフォルトの機能として提供し、ユーザーが特別な設定を行うことなくプライバシーを享受できることを重視しています。

2. 主要なプライバシー技術

2.1 リング署名(Ring Signatures)

リング署名は、モネロのプライバシー保護の中核となる技術の一つです。リング署名を使用することで、取引の送信者は、自身の秘密鍵だけでなく、他の複数のユーザーの公開鍵を混ぜ合わせることで署名を行います。これにより、誰が実際に取引を承認したのかを特定することが非常に困難になります。リングメンバーの数が増えるほど、匿名性は高まります。モネロでは、デフォルトで10人のリングメンバーが使用されますが、ユーザーは設定を変更してリングメンバーの数を増やすことも可能です。

2.2 ステALTHアドレス(Stealth Addresses)

ステALTHアドレスは、受信者のアドレスを公開することなく、取引を受け取ることができる技術です。通常、暗号通貨の取引では、受信者のアドレスがブロックチェーン上に公開されますが、ステALTHアドレスを使用することで、送信者は受信者の公開鍵から一意のステALTHアドレスを生成し、そのアドレスに取引を送信します。これにより、受信者のアドレスが直接公開されることを防ぎ、プライバシーを保護します。

2.3 リングCT(Ring Confidential Transactions)

リングCTは、取引額を隠蔽するための技術です。従来の暗号通貨では、取引額がブロックチェーン上に公開されますが、リングCTを使用することで、取引額をリングメンバーの取引額と混ぜ合わせることで、どの取引がどの金額に対応しているのかを特定することが困難になります。これにより、取引額のプライバシーを保護し、金融取引の透明性を高めます。

2.4 ダイナミックブロックサイズ(Dynamic Block Size)

モネロは、ダイナミックブロックサイズを採用しており、ブロックサイズを固定していません。これにより、ネットワークの混雑状況に応じてブロックサイズを調整し、取引の処理速度を向上させることができます。また、ダイナミックブロックサイズは、ネットワークの分散性を高め、特定のマイナーがネットワークを支配することを防ぐ効果もあります。

3. モネロのブロックチェーン構造

モネロのブロックチェーンは、他の暗号通貨のブロックチェーンとは異なる特徴を持っています。モネロのブロックチェーンは、アウトプット(Output)と呼ばれる取引結果を記録する構造を採用しています。アウトプットは、特定の金額のXMRを所有していることを示すものであり、取引によってアウトプットが作成されたり、消費されたりします。モネロのブロックチェーンは、アウトプットの履歴を追跡することで、取引の正当性を検証します。このアウトプットベースの構造は、プライバシー保護に貢献しており、取引の送信者と受信者を特定することを困難にします。

4. モネロのコンセンサスアルゴリズム:Proof-of-Work (PoW)

モネロは、Proof-of-Work (PoW)と呼ばれるコンセンサスアルゴリズムを採用しています。PoWは、マイナーが複雑な計算問題を解くことでブロックを生成し、ブロックチェーンに追加する仕組みです。モネロでは、CryptoNightと呼ばれるPoWアルゴリズムを使用しており、CPUマイニングに適しています。CPUマイニングは、ASICマイニングと比較して、より多くのユーザーがマイニングに参加しやすく、ネットワークの分散性を高める効果があります。モネロの開発チームは、ASIC耐性を高めるために、定期的にCryptoNightアルゴリズムをアップデートしています。

5. モネロのセキュリティ対策

5.1 コード監査(Code Audits)

モネロの開発チームは、定期的にコード監査を実施し、セキュリティ上の脆弱性を発見し、修正しています。コード監査は、第三者のセキュリティ専門家によって行われ、モネロのコードの安全性と信頼性を高めるために不可欠です。コード監査の結果は、公開されており、コミュニティからのフィードバックも受け付けています。

5.2 コミュニティの貢献

モネロは、活発なコミュニティによって支えられています。コミュニティメンバーは、バグの報告、コードの改善、セキュリティ対策の提案など、様々な形でモネロの開発に貢献しています。コミュニティの貢献は、モネロのセキュリティと信頼性を高めるために重要な役割を果たしています。

5.3 継続的な研究開発

モネロの開発チームは、常に新しいプライバシー技術やセキュリティ対策の研究開発を行っています。これにより、モネロは、常に最新のセキュリティ脅威に対応し、プライバシー保護のレベルを向上させることができます。モネロの開発チームは、学術機関や他の暗号通貨プロジェクトとの連携も積極的に行っています。

6. モネロの課題と将来展望

モネロは、高いプライバシー保護とセキュリティを提供していますが、いくつかの課題も抱えています。例えば、取引のサイズが大きいため、取引手数料が高くなる傾向があります。また、規制当局からの監視が強化される可能性があります。しかし、モネロの開発チームは、これらの課題を解決するために、様々な対策を講じています。例えば、取引手数料を削減するための技術開発や、規制当局との対話などを進めています。モネロは、プライバシー保護に特化した暗号通貨として、今後もその重要性を増していくと考えられます。特に、金融の自由とセキュリティを重視するユーザーにとって、モネロは魅力的な選択肢となるでしょう。将来的に、モネロは、より多くのユーザーに利用され、より安全でプライベートな金融取引を実現するための基盤となることが期待されます。

7. まとめ

モネロ(XMR)は、リング署名、ステALTHアドレス、リングCTなどの高度なプライバシー技術を組み合わせることで、比類のない匿名性とセキュリティを実現しています。アウトプットベースのブロックチェーン構造とCPUマイニングに適したCryptoNightアルゴリズムも、モネロの分散性とセキュリティを強化しています。コード監査、コミュニティの貢献、継続的な研究開発を通じて、モネロは常に進化し、最新のセキュリティ脅威に対応しています。課題も存在しますが、モネロはプライバシー保護に特化した暗号通貨として、今後も重要な役割を果たし続けるでしょう。モネロの技術的な基盤を理解することは、暗号通貨の未来を考える上で不可欠です。


前の記事

bitFlyer(ビットフライヤー)仮想通貨の入出金時間と手数料まとめ!

次の記事

【年版】ライトコイン(LTC)の将来性と投資ポイント